Changing lanes without signaling, slamming on brakes, or following other drivers too closely are examples of aggressive driving. In the scenario provided, Peter exhibits aggressive driving behavior. He displays impatience and lack of regard for safety by tailgating and passing a driver who is going at the minimum speed limit. Aggressive driving can lead to dangerous road situations and should be avoided to ensure the safety of all road users.
